Sir Bruce Forsyth

(1928-2017), Actor and entertainer

Sir Bruce Forsyth (Bruce Joseph Forsyth-Johnson)

Sitter in 1 portrait
Forsyth became a professional singer and dancer aged fourteen as 'Boy Bruce - The Mighty Atom'. His role as host of the television programme Sunday Night at the London Palladium from 1958 made him a household name. During the 1970s Forsyth became the quintessential game-show host on The Generation Game and Play Your Cards Right and he continues to appear on television, presenting Strictly Come Dancing.
